    OK I've read that moving up to a 18x9 inch wheel (from the stock 17x8) will increase rotational mass even if the two wheels weigh the same. The wheels and tires I'm looking at weigh about 5lbs more per wheel and tire than stock. Will I really feel this much with daily driving? I have a 06 gt coupe. I don't race but I don't like the thought of losing power either.

    You will notice it. My Razors with Rubber weighed 3 pounds more than the Stock 18 inch bullets and it made a big difference. The 3 pounds combined with the increased rotational diameter of the 20 inch wheel was quite noticeable.
